Santa Clara, Calif. -- BridgeWave Communications, a Santa Clara-based maker of gigabit wireless products, said on Wednesday that it has raised $10 million in its fourth round of funding, co-led by Core Capital Partners and Intel Capital. The company will use the round to develop and market new products that support next generation wireless networks. Launched in 1999, BridgeWave makes high-speed wireless communications links that provide an alternative to installing fiber cabling to connect local area networks between buildings, as well as to connect buildings to network backbones.
